  1 /* dvb-usb-firmware.c is part of the DVB USB library.
  2  *
  3  * Copyright (C) 2004-6 Patrick Boettcher (patrick.boettcher@desy.de)
  4  * see dvb-usb-init.c for copyright information.
  5  *
  6  * This file contains functions for downloading the firmware to Cypress FX 1 and 2 based devices.
  7  *
  8  * FIXME: This part does actually not belong to dvb-usb, but to the usb-subsystem.
  9  */
 10 #include "dvb-usb-common.h"
 11 
 12 #include <linux/usb.h>
 13 
 14 struct usb_cypress_controller {
 15         int id;
 16         const char *name;       /* name of the usb controller */
 17         u16 cpu_cs_register;    /* needs to be restarted, when the firmware has been downloaded. */
 18 };
 19 
 20 static struct usb_cypress_controller cypress[] = {
 21         { .id = DEVICE_SPECIFIC, .name = "Device specific", .cpu_cs_register = 0 },
 22         { .id = CYPRESS_AN2135,  .name = "Cypress AN2135",  .cpu_cs_register = 0x7f92 },
 23         { .id = CYPRESS_AN2235,  .name = "Cypress AN2235",  .cpu_cs_register = 0x7f92 },
 24         { .id = CYPRESS_FX2,     .name = "Cypress FX2",     .cpu_cs_register = 0xe600 },
 25 };
 26 
 27 /*
 28  * load a firmware packet to the device
 29  */
 30 static int usb_cypress_writemem(struct usb_device *udev,u16 addr,u8 *data, u8 len)
 31 {
 32         return usb_control_msg(udev, usb_sndctrlpipe(udev,0),
 33                         0xa0, USB_TYPE_VENDOR, addr, 0x00, data, len, 5000);
 34 }
 35 
 36 int usb_cypress_load_firmware(struct usb_device *udev, const struct firmware *fw, int type)
 37 {
 38         struct hexline hx;
 39         u8 reset;
 40         int ret,pos=0;
 41 
 42         /* stop the CPU */
 43         reset = 1;
 44         if ((ret = usb_cypress_writemem(udev,cypress[type].cpu_cs_register,&reset,1)) != 1)
 45                 err("could not stop the USB controller CPU.");
 46 
 47         while ((ret = dvb_usb_get_hexline(fw,&hx,&pos)) > 0) {
 48                 deb_fw("writing to address 0x%04x (buffer: 0x%02x %02x)\n",hx.addr,hx.len,hx.chk);
 49                 ret = usb_cypress_writemem(udev,hx.addr,hx.data,hx.len);
 50 
 51                 if (ret != hx.len) {
 52                         err("error while transferring firmware "
 53                                 "(transferred size: %d, block size: %d)",
 54                                 ret,hx.len);
 55                         ret = -EINVAL;
 56                         break;
 57                 }
 58         }
 59         if (ret < 0) {
 60                 err("firmware download failed at %d with %d",pos,ret);
 61                 return ret;
 62         }
 63 
 64         if (ret == 0) {
 65                 /* restart the CPU */
 66                 reset = 0;
 67                 if (ret || usb_cypress_writemem(udev,cypress[type].cpu_cs_register,&reset,1) != 1) {
 68                         err("could not restart the USB controller CPU.");
 69                         ret = -EINVAL;
 70                 }
 71         } else
 72                 ret = -EIO;
 73 
 74         return ret;
 75 }
 76 EXPORT_SYMBOL(usb_cypress_load_firmware);
 77 
 78 int dvb_usb_download_firmware(struct usb_device *udev, struct dvb_usb_device_properties *props)
 79 {
 80         int ret;
 81         const struct firmware *fw = NULL;
 82 
 83         if ((ret = request_firmware(&fw, props->firmware, &udev->dev)) != 0) {
 84                 err("did not find the firmware file. (%s) "
 85                         "Please see linux/Documentation/dvb/ for more details on firmware-problems. (%d)",
 86                         props->firmware,ret);
 87                 return ret;
 88         }
 89 
 90         info("downloading firmware from file '%s'",props->firmware);
 91 
 92         switch (props->usb_ctrl) {
 93                 case CYPRESS_AN2135:
 94                 case CYPRESS_AN2235:
 95                 case CYPRESS_FX2:
 96                         ret = usb_cypress_load_firmware(udev, fw, props->usb_ctrl);
 97                         break;
 98                 case DEVICE_SPECIFIC:
 99                         if (props->download_firmware)
100                                 ret = props->download_firmware(udev,fw);
101                         else {
102                                 err("BUG: driver didn't specified a download_firmware-callback, although it claims to have a DEVICE_SPECIFIC one.");
103                                 ret = -EINVAL;
104                         }
105                         break;
106                 default:
107                         ret = -EINVAL;
108                         break;
109         }
110 
111         release_firmware(fw);
112         return ret;
113 }
114 
115 int dvb_usb_get_hexline(const struct firmware *fw, struct hexline *hx,
116                                int *pos)
117 {
118         u8 *b = (u8 *) &fw->data[*pos];
119         int data_offs = 4;
120         if (*pos >= fw->size)
121                 return 0;
122 
123         memset(hx,0,sizeof(struct hexline));
124 
125         hx->len  = b[0];
126 
127         if ((*pos + hx->len + 4) >= fw->size)
128                 return -EINVAL;
129 
130         hx->addr = le16_to_cpu( *((u16 *) &b[1]) );
131         hx->type = b[3];
132 
133         if (hx->type == 0x04) {
134                 /* b[4] and b[5] are the Extended linear address record data field */
135                 hx->addr |= (b[4] << 24) | (b[5] << 16);
136 /*              hx->len -= 2;
137                 data_offs += 2; */
138         }
139         memcpy(hx->data,&b[data_offs],hx->len);
140         hx->chk = b[hx->len + data_offs];
141 
142         *pos += hx->len + 5;
143 
144         return *pos;
145 }
146 EXPORT_SYMBOL(dvb_usb_get_hexline);
